Excel vba tutorial book

Vba stands for visual basic for applications, a powerful programming available in the ms office. Whats the best book you recommend to learn excel vba. At the moment im not sure whether there will be an advanced vba book this introduction to excel vba book includes chapters on every topic that we cover on both our introduction and advanced vba training courses. Excel vba tutorials will help you to learn vba from basics to advanced programming concepts. Mar 25, 2020 for business use, you can create complete powerful programs powered by excel and vba.

Record macro is a terrific tool that you can use to learn more about vba. The advantage of this approach is you can leverage the powerful features of excel in your own custom programs. This excel vba notes for professionals book is compiled from stack over. Getting started with excel vba, arrays, conditional statements, ranges and cells. In this course youll learn how to create your own macros, so that you can bring your excel skills to the next level, and put yourself ahead of the competition. In order to get to the series without an exisitng chart, you create a chartobject on a given worksheet and then get the chart object from it. Excel vba tutorials for beginners intermediate advanced. Learn vba online with this completely free interactive tutorial starting from basic to advanced topics with examples including vba basics, variables, conditional logic, loops, advanced cell referencing, message and input boxes, events, settings, advanced procedures, and arrays. However, the syntaxes remain largely the same for all the versions, therefore, what you learn here should be able to apply to other versions. The excel vba notes for professionals book is compiled from stack overflow documentation, the content is written by the beautiful people at stack overflow. Vba environment tutorial complete congratulations, you have completed the excel 20 tutorial that explains the vba environment in microsoft excel 20. Strings, loops, and arrays are all covered here, along with variables and conditional logic. The author offers clear and concise stepbystep instructions that are combined with illustrations, code examples, and downloadable workbooks to give practical, indepth experience.

If you are new to vba, consider learning vba from basics. For example, the first thing i ever did in vba was take in a user input t. This chapter teaches you how to declare, initialize and display a variable in excel vba. Excel vba programming for dummies by john walkenbach book. Excel vba macro programming includes notes to help you develop traditional excel applications with the help of vba or visual basic for applications to maximize. Forget option explicit, excel vba declaring variables.

Writing excel macros with vba, 2nd edition is the book you need to delve into the basics of excel vba programming, enabling you to increase your power and productivity. Vba tutorial step by step guide for beginners to learn vba. Take a simple problem, and solve it multiple ways in vba. Mar 29, 2018 this tutorial is your introduction to excel s visual basic editor vbe. Excel vba programming a free course for complete beginners. Excel phone book contact manager excel 2010 online pc. Ok, lets start the journey of your vba tutorials today. Top 3 best excel vba books recommended vba books analyst. Learn more about the workbook and worksheet object in excel vba. The basic skills course contains the first 43 lessons from the essential skills course and will. We can also write user defined functions as per our requirements. Hello and welcome to the home and learn course for excel vba. Excel vba classic is the excel vba tutorial based on the older versions of microsoft excel, i. One example might be a simple data entry system to track your personal finances.

The range object, which is the representation of a cell or cells on your worksheet, is the most important object of excel vba. Vba stands for visual basic for applications which is a programming language introduced by microsoft in its office applications. Welcome to part one of the ultimate vba tutorial for beginners. Methods for finding the last used row or column in a worksheet. Another button on the developer tab in word and excel is the record macro button, which automatically generates vba code that can reproduce the actions that you perform in the application. Reading the generated code can give you insight into vba and provide a stable. It is now predominantly used with microsoft office applications such as ms excel, msword and msaccess. Vba tutorial the ultimate guide for beginners excel macro. Text content is released under creative commons bysa, see credits at the end of this book whom contributed to the various chapters. A excelvba ebooks created from contributions of stack overflow users. Read excel vba programming for dummies by john walkenbach for free with a 30 day free trial. Offers a full, free course filled with tutorials on mastering vba programming through excel. Jul 18, 2009 this tutorial goes through some vba fundamentals such as how to get access to the developer toolbar and how to create a simple macro using the macro recorder.

Even though it is a basic skills course youll still master many skills that professional excel users are unable to use. Top 3 best excel vba books recommended vba books analyst cave. Find the top 100 most popular items in amazon books best sellers. Lest you think vba is something esoteric which you will never. How to add different types of controls like text box, radio button, button etc.

This is a free beginners programming course, and assumes that you have no experience with coding. Excel vba excel notes for professionals vba notes for professionals free programming books disclaimer this is an uno cial free book created for educational purposes and is not a liated with o cial excel vba groups or companys. Mar 25, 2020 class summary vba is an event driven, object oriented programming language. Learn advanced functions in excel with these programming resources. A stepbystep illustrated guide to excel 20 power programming with vba. Pdf tutorial to learn excel vba basics free pdf download. The books makes it easy to learn vba and skip the more techy bits with explicit callouts from the author marking fragments of the book as either tips, remembers, technical stuff or warnings. If you are brand new to vba, then make sure that you have read the post how to create a macro from scratch in excel so that your environment is set up correctly to run macros.

Jan 06, 2015 first it helps to have a real project, not a made up fake project you dont care about. The smart method excel 365 book and ebooks tutorials. A excel vba ebooks created from contributions of stack overflow users. Each of the sections contain related topics with simple and useful examples. This tutorial gives you detail insight of various top. Highlight userform textbox in excel vba, highlight all text on mouse click, button or userform open. See credits at the end of this book whom contributed to the various chapters. Charts can be created by working directly with the series object that defines the chart data. Prerequisites before proceeding with this tutorial, you should install ms office, particularly ms excel. Its good to be able to combine formula and vba together to create faster, more advanced code contextures great for general vba info. It empowers you to automate almost every action which you normally do manually in excel, like, creating a pivot table, inserting a chart, copy and pasting data from one cell to another, or showing a message box to the user. Although you can start your excel vba programming journey here on with my excel vba tutorial. Simply the best excel phone book contact manager this is a vba excel phone book series that will develop this fantastic phone contact interface.

If this book refers to media such as a cd or dvd that is not included in the version you purchased, you. How to create visual basic for applications vba in excel. A stepbystep tutorial for beginners to learn excel vba programming from scratch excel vba. Vba excel functions are most important which are used while writing procedures or macros. The free basic skills excel tutorial will get you started with excel fundamentals. If are new to vba and you dont know anything about vba then this is the best vba tutorial for beginners to start off their journey in excel vba macros. There are certainly more advanced things we could write about vba but i think well wait to see how well this one sells first. Excel 20 is a version of excel developed by microsoft that runs on the windows platform. Tutorial for beginners a complete guide to learn vba basics if you are a beginner and want to learn vba. The excel vba notes for professionals book is compiled from stack overflow documentation, the content is written. Text content is released under creative commons bysa.

It is widely used for developing automated programs and excel macros. You can start learning from this free tutorial based on your experience and expertise in vba. Before we can write any code, we need to know the basics first. Excel vba macro programming includes notes to help you develop traditional excel applications with the help of vba or visual basic for applications to maximize the usage of excel with the help of various resources made available only for certain power users. It forces you to learn in order to accomplish a goal.

In this excel 20 tutorial, we covered the following. This tutorial is reinforced by interesting and useful examples that solve common problems youre sure to have encountered. Tech on the net great for looking up builtin functions of excel, and vba in one location. One of the best known ways to master excel vba is to get a book.

You will learn excel vba easily with this book as it is written in simple and plain english. Read unlimited books and audiobooks on the web, ipad. This is the place macros from the macro recorder are recorded as well as the place youll be writing any vba code. This tutorial book explains excel vba from the basics, demonstrating with each advancing lessons to increase readers productivity. Vba i about the tutorial vba stands for visual basic for applications, an eventdriven programming language from microsoft. Creating a dropdown menu in the active worksheet with a combo box. Vba excel functions list by category syntax examples. Dec 21, 2014 excel vba made easy is the book written by the author and webmaster of the top excel vba tutorial in the web. It covers the basics of excel vba using many more examples and sample programs. This tutorial will provide enough understanding on vba from where you can take yourself to a higher level of expertise.